Домашняя страница Undo Do New Save Карта сайта Обратная связь Поиск по форуму
МИР MS EXCEL - Гость.xls

Вход

Регистрация

Напомнить пароль

 

= Мир MS Excel/Вывод значений - сумма которых >20% от суммы по столбцу - Мир MS Excel

Регистрация · Логин: · Пароль: · · Забыли пароль?
Страница 1 из 11
Модератор форума: _Boroda_, Pelena, Manyasha, SLAVICK 
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Вывод значений - сумма которых >20% от суммы по столбцу (Формулы/Formulas)
Вывод значений - сумма которых >20% от суммы по столбцу
Grell Дата: Понедельник, 05.06.2017, 22:56 | Сообщение № 1
Группа: Проверенные
Ранг: Форумчанин
Сообщений: 113
Репутация: 0 ±
Замечаний: 60% ±

Excel 2007
Добрый вечер, господа программисты.
Помогите решить вопрос.

На листе имеется столбец с числовыми значениями. Рядом находится столбец F:F, куда выводится - по убыванию 5 максимальных числовых значений из основного столбца.
Каким образом преобразовать формулу в столбце F:F, чтобы выводились не 5 наибольших значений, а все наибольшие значения сумма которых составляет 20% от суммы по столбцу D:D?
К сообщению приложен файл: 34278.xls(29Kb)
 
Ответить
СообщениеДобрый вечер, господа программисты.
Помогите решить вопрос.

На листе имеется столбец с числовыми значениями. Рядом находится столбец F:F, куда выводится - по убыванию 5 максимальных числовых значений из основного столбца.
Каким образом преобразовать формулу в столбце F:F, чтобы выводились не 5 наибольших значений, а все наибольшие значения сумма которых составляет 20% от суммы по столбцу D:D?

Автор - Grell
Дата добавления - 05.06.2017 в 22:56
buchlotnik Дата: Понедельник, 05.06.2017, 23:06 | Сообщение № 2
Группа: Друзья
Ранг: Участник клуба
Сообщений: 3328
Репутация: 886 ±
Замечаний: 0% ±

2010, 2013, 2016 RUS / ENG
я, конечно, не программист, но предположу так
Код
=ЕСЛИ(СУММ($F$3:F3)<СУММ($D$4:$D$43)*0,2;НАИБОЛЬШИЙ(D$4:D$43;СЧЁТЕСЛИ(D$4:D$43;">="&F3)+1);"")
К сообщению приложен файл: 8343869.xls(31Kb)


каждому For - Next!
платная помощь:
ЯД: 410012595572239
buchlotnik@mail.ru
 
Ответить
Сообщениея, конечно, не программист, но предположу так
Код
=ЕСЛИ(СУММ($F$3:F3)<СУММ($D$4:$D$43)*0,2;НАИБОЛЬШИЙ(D$4:D$43;СЧЁТЕСЛИ(D$4:D$43;">="&F3)+1);"")

Автор - buchlotnik
Дата добавления - 05.06.2017 в 23:06
vikttur Дата: Понедельник, 05.06.2017, 23:07 | Сообщение № 3
Группа: Друзья
Ранг: Старожил
Сообщений: 2511
Репутация: 452 ±
Замечаний: 0% ±

Последнее число, которое не только дополняет 20%, но и переполняет их, тоже показывать?
Например: надо 200, есть 180, следующее число 30. Оставлять 180 или выводить 210?

Код
СУММ($D$4:$D$43)*0,2

Эту часть лучше вывести в отдельную ячейку.

Код
СЧЁТЕСЛИ(D$4:D$43;">="&F3

Такая СЧЕТЕСЛИ некорректно отработает, если в диапазоне будут одинаковые числа. Лучше
Код
СЧЁТ($F$3:F3)

Хотя, вопрос к автору: если одинаковые, выводить?
Например: надо 200, есть два наибольших 88 - показывать два?


Сообщение отредактировал vikttur - Понедельник, 05.06.2017, 23:44
 
Ответить
СообщениеПоследнее число, которое не только дополняет 20%, но и переполняет их, тоже показывать?
Например: надо 200, есть 180, следующее число 30. Оставлять 180 или выводить 210?

Код
СУММ($D$4:$D$43)*0,2

Эту часть лучше вывести в отдельную ячейку.

Код
СЧЁТЕСЛИ(D$4:D$43;">="&F3

Такая СЧЕТЕСЛИ некорректно отработает, если в диапазоне будут одинаковые числа. Лучше
Код
СЧЁТ($F$3:F3)

Хотя, вопрос к автору: если одинаковые, выводить?
Например: надо 200, есть два наибольших 88 - показывать два?

Автор - vikttur
Дата добавления - 05.06.2017 в 23:07
Grell Дата: Понедельник, 05.06.2017, 23:31 | Сообщение № 4
Группа: Проверенные
Ранг: Форумчанин
Сообщений: 113
Репутация: 0 ±
Замечаний: 60% ±

Excel 2007
Последнее число, которое не только дополняет 20%, но и переполняет их, тоже показывать?

Думаю - да, показывать с учетом того числа, которое переполняет.
 
Ответить
Сообщение
Последнее число, которое не только дополняет 20%, но и переполняет их, тоже показывать?

Думаю - да, показывать с учетом того числа, которое переполняет.

Автор - Grell
Дата добавления - 05.06.2017 в 23:31
Grell Дата: Понедельник, 05.06.2017, 23:33 | Сообщение № 5
Группа: Проверенные
Ранг: Форумчанин
Сообщений: 113
Репутация: 0 ±
Замечаний: 60% ±

Excel 2007
buchlotnik, спасибо.
Формула работает идеально.
 
Ответить
Сообщениеbuchlotnik, спасибо.
Формула работает идеально.

Автор - Grell
Дата добавления - 05.06.2017 в 23:33
vikttur Дата: Понедельник, 05.06.2017, 23:45 | Сообщение № 6
Группа: Друзья
Ранг: Старожил
Сообщений: 2511
Репутация: 452 ±
Замечаний: 0% ±

А второй вопрос?
Цитата
если одинаковые, выводить?
 
Ответить
СообщениеА второй вопрос?
Цитата
если одинаковые, выводить?

Автор - vikttur
Дата добавления - 05.06.2017 в 23:45
Мир MS Excel » Вопросы и решения » Вопросы по Excel » Вывод значений - сумма которых >20% от суммы по столбцу (Формулы/Formulas)
Страница 1 из 11
Поиск:

Яндекс цитирования
© 2010-2017 · Дизайн: MichaelCH · Хостинг от uCoz · При использовании материалов сайта, ссылка на www.excelworld.ru обязательна!